Angela Elizabeth DiNenna, 83 of Missoula, MT (formally of Charleston, SC) passed away peacefully March 17th, 2025, at Providence St Patrick's Hospital. A Mass of Christian Burial will be held at 10:30 a.m., Thursday, March 27, 2025 at St. Francis Xavier Catholic Church with interment at Sunset Memorial Gardens Cemetery.

She was born February 11,1942 in Boston, Massachusetts to Carmine and Carolina DiNenna. As a young girl she often visited her uncle's farm in Pennsylvania, she had fond memories of feeding chickens and other chores. She often spoke of these fond memories on the farm.

As the daughter of Immigrants, her first language was Italian and didn't learn English until kindergarten. Despite this she graduated High School at 17 and went on later in life to earn a degree in language at Community College of Vt. Being able to speak 4 languages served her well in her 38-year career with Immigration and Naturalization Service.

In 1961 She married Donald Strickland, Sr and settled in Davisville, RI where they started their family giving birth to her first son, Donnie in 1963. They later moved to Colchester, Vermont where she gave birth to her son Will.

During her career with the INS that began in Davisville, she worked in Burlington and St. Albans, Vt. graduated from the Federal Law Enforcement Training Center in Glynco, Ga. (as a marksman) becoming a Border Inspector at stations on the Vt and NY Canadian border. She later moved to posts in Toronto, Canada, Charlotte, NC and Charleston, SC where she lived for 25 years. One of her careers highlights was a detail to Shannon, Ireland for 9 months where she drove across Europe to visit her father in Naples, Italy.

Soon after her retirement in 2001 she became a member of The So Carolina Council of Catholic Women and was awarded Woman of the Year in 2015. She was an extra ordinary minister of the Holy Communion, and it was a great honor for her to bring communion to the elderly at home and in nursing homes. She was also a longtime volunteer at Roper St Francis hospital.

She enjoyed gardening, especially her rose bushes and the family vegetable garden. An excellent cook and baker, her family never lacked a great meal.

She was loving wife, mom, nana and granna. Her love for the lord radiated from her.
